By using a nonlinear model of an axisymmetric alpha - omega dynamo, an analytical expression which gives the magnitude of the mean magnetic field as a function of rotation and other parameters for a solar-type convection zone is obtained. The mean magnetic field varies as the 3/4 power of the rotation rate. The resulting theoreticl relationship of the X-ray luminosity as a function of the angular velocity is in agreement with observations by Fleming, Gioia, and Maccacaro (1989).
